The OpenSolaris Busybox project
(http://www.opensolaris.org/os/project/busybox) is now live.
 
This project is about providing busybox( www.busybox.net) equivalent
on OpenSolaris. The project will use the code-base of ON. Where
multiple command sources are present (ex: /usr/bin,/usr/xpg4/bin,etc),
the project would choose the source code base that is most standards
compliant and aware of multibyte characters.
 
The short term goal is to come out with two outputs:
*  Shell integration of stand-alone commands in a modular manner.
ksh93 will be the shell of choice for the same.
* All the identified commands housed in a stand alone executable.
 
Future possibilities include:
* Optimizing the libraries for size and resources, generating
customized libc with reduced functionality.
* Providing options to customize the set of features included in the
commands in the interest of minimization.
